Notes:
Files will be played from Disc or USB based on the date of creation. The first recorded will be the first to be played.
When playing a file that has a variable bitrate, the track time displayed might not be accurate.
DRM content (files with Digital Rights Management) cannot be played.
The maximum folder depth is 9 folders.
The maximum number of folders is 512.
The maximum number of files is 65535.
USB flash drives must be formatted using FAT16 or FAT32 file systems.

Inserted Disc does not play
Is the disc scratched or dirty?
Is the disc inserted the wrong way up? The disc should be inserted shiny side down.
Is the disc a supported type?
Is the CD player in USB mode?
Unable to play music files
Is the USB flash drive connected properly?
Are the files you are trying to play supported by this CD player?
If you are trying to play files from a disc, has the disc been finalized after recording?
Sound cuts-out unexpectedly
Is the disc scratched or dirty?
Playback can be interrupted by vibration or impact to the CD player. The CD player should
not be subject to movement or vibration when playing.
